WordlyWit

Create crossword puzzles instantly with our free AI crossword generator. Make custom crosswords for teaching, training, or fun. Solve them online wherever you go, on your mobile or your computer.

Code for Fun

Code for fun offers coding programs, robotic and technology classes for kids.
